Subject: Parceltrace webhook cut-over — done

Team: cut-over of the Parceltrace tracking webhook to the new Kestrelgate ingest completed Tuesday 04:10 UTC. Old endpoint drained, zero dropped events. Retry queue cleared by 05:00. Marlo owns rollback for one more week, then we delete the legacy consumer. Dashboards updated. The current service configuration for the new ingest is as follows.

service settings:
[druix]
host = druix.zemvargrid.example
user = druix_svc
database = druix_prod

## Dispatchly Environments

The driver-assignment heuristic (nearest-idle with surge weighting) runs identically in staging and prod, but staging uses synthetic driver positions. If assignments stall, check the heuristic worker first; it fails silently when weights are malformed. Restart only after confirming queue depth. The active configuration values for prod are listed below.

config for tagaf-bawif:
[norok]
host = norok.ordinworks.local
user = norok_svc
database = norok_prod

**Q: How do we run schema migrations on Fernhollow without downtime?**

Short version: expand, backfill, contract. Add the new columns first, deploy code that writes to both, backfill with the Driftline worker, then drop the old columns a release later. Never rename in place — Petra learned that one the hard way during the Marrowgate launch. The migration runner needs an unlocked credentials vault before it will touch production, and release managers are the only ones cleared to open it. Use the recovery passphrase below.

strongbox words: druath-quenael

Welcome, plugin folks! Snapgrove (our UI snapshot-testing service) runs in three environments: sandbox, staging, and prod. Sandbox is where your plugin should live until it stops mangling baselines — it resets nightly, so don't store anything precious there. Staging mirrors prod's renderer versions but with looser rate limits, which makes it great for diff-heavy test suites. Prod is invite-only for plugins; ping the platform crew when you're ready. Each environment reads its own config bundle, and sandbox currently ships with these values:

config for yadup-yahop:
OLIAX_LOG_LEVEL=error
OLIAX_METRICS_HOST=metrics.oliax.qirvanlabs.internal
OLIAX_POOL_SIZE=32